    I would like to make a slight suggestion for your next bullet comparison video. Have a chronograph so that you can show what the velocity spread is between the shots. Vertical dispersion is due to velocity differences. Left and right dispersion is due to firearm movement and wind. Also a 5 shot group give you a better average performance of the rounds.

I know you may know this already, but you should get you a set of digital calipers and measure your groups. The proper way to measure is, in a 3 shot group measure from outside edge to edge of the 2 farthest apart. Then subtract the bullet diameter. It’s really easy to do.
